Description

This study uses vertex- and Voronoi-based computational models based on Chaste \cite{Cooper2020} to investigate interclonal cooperation within cell populations. We analyze interactions between mutated cell types with distinct hyperproliferative and invasive properties. Modeling the cooperative dynamics among these clones shows how cellular heterogeneity affects tissue growth and invasion, enhancing the understanding of tumor progression and therapeutic target predictions.
